#9474c9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9474c9 is composed of 58% red, 45.5%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.4% cyan, 42.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 262.6 degrees, a saturation of 44% and a lightness of 62.2%. #9474c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e8ff with #290093.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#9474c9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f6f3f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#9474c9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d99a4 is the less saturated color, while #8740fd is the most saturated one.
